Why Medical Terminology Matters for Healthcare Professionals

Medical terminology forms the backbone of communication within the healthcare industry. It's a standardized language that allows doctors, nurses, technicians, and other professionals to accurately and efficiently convey complex medical information. Without a strong grasp of medical terminology, misunderstandings can occur, leading to errors in diagnosis, treatment, and patient care. Imagine trying to understand a doctor's instructions or read a patient's chart without knowing what terms like 'hypertension,' 'myocardial infarction,' or 'laparoscopy' mean. It's simply not possible to provide effective care. Accuracy is paramount in medicine, and a strong foundation in medical terminology helps prevent potentially dangerous mistakes. The standardized nature of medical terminology ensures that healthcare professionals worldwide can understand each other, regardless of their native language.

Decoding Medical Terms: Roots, Prefixes, and Suffixes

One of the most effective ways to learn medical terminology is to understand the building blocks of medical words: roots, prefixes, and suffixes. The root is the core of the word and usually refers to a body part or condition. For example, 'cardi' refers to the heart. The prefix comes before the root and modifies its meaning. For instance, 'tachy-' means fast, so 'tachycardia' means a fast heart rate. The suffix comes after the root and usually indicates a procedure, condition, or disease. For example, '-itis' means inflammation, so 'appendicitis' means inflammation of the appendix. By learning these common roots, prefixes, and suffixes, you can break down complex medical terms and understand their meaning even if you've never seen them before. This approach fosters a deeper understanding and makes learning medical vocabulary much more manageable and efficient. Recognizing these components allows you to deduce the meaning of unfamiliar terms encountered in medical texts or conversations.

Mastering Medical Terminology: Tips and Strategies

Learning medical terminology can seem daunting at first, but with the right strategies, it's definitely achievable. Here are some tips to help you succeed: Break down words into their component parts: As we discussed earlier, understanding roots, prefixes, and suffixes is crucial. Use flashcards: Flashcards are a great way to memorize definitions. Practice regularly: The more you use medical terms, the easier they will become to remember. Read medical texts: Reading medical texts is a great way to see medical terminology in context. Watch medical videos: Watching medical videos can help you visualize the concepts and hear the terms pronounced correctly. Join a study group: Studying with others can help you stay motivated and learn from each other. Use online resources: There are many online resources available to help you learn medical terminology. Consistent practice and exposure to medical terminology are key to long-term retention and fluency. Don't be afraid to ask questions and seek clarification whenever you encounter unfamiliar terms or concepts. Remember, mastering medical terminology is a journey, not a destination. Stay persistent and patient, and you will eventually achieve your goals.

Common Medical Abbreviations and Acronyms

In addition to understanding the full medical terms, it's also important to be familiar with common abbreviations and acronyms. These are frequently used in medical records, charts, and communications. Some common examples include 'BP' for blood pressure, 'HR' for heart rate, 'CBC' for complete blood count, and 'STAT' for immediately. Knowing these abbreviations can save you time and improve your understanding of medical information. However, it's important to use abbreviations carefully, as some can have multiple meanings. Always be sure to clarify the meaning of an abbreviation if you're unsure. The use of abbreviations should always be clear and unambiguous to avoid any potential errors or misunderstandings.
